What is the origin of Valentine’s Day?
Valentine’s Day has multiple theories surrounding its origins. Some believe it traces back to ancient Roman festivals, such as Lupercalia, which celebrated fertility and love. Others link it to St. Valentine, a priest who was executed on February 14 for performing secret marriages against the emperor’s decree. Over time, the day transformed into a global celebration of love.
What is Valentine’s Week?
Before Valentine’s Day, a seven-day celebration called Valentine’s Week takes place, each day holding a unique significance. Here’s a breakdown:
- Rose Day (February 7): People exchange roses as symbols of love and affection.
- Propose Day (February 8): A day to confess feelings or propose marriage.
- Chocolate Day (February 9): Chocolates are given to sweeten relationships.
- Teddy Day (February 10): Teddy bears are gifted as a symbol of comfort.
- Promise Day (February 11): Couples make promises to strengthen their bond.
- Hug Day (February 12): Hugs are exchanged as an expression of warmth and care.
- Kiss Day (February 13): Kisses symbolize love and deep affection.
These week-long celebrations add excitement and anticipation to Valentine’s Day, making the entire experience more memorable.
